Four Actions Grid
A strategic tool used in blue ocean strategy to redefine the value proposition by determining what to eliminate, reduce, raise, and create.
Blue Ocean Strategy
A business strategy that focuses on creating a new market space (or "Blue Ocean") that is uncontested and makes competition irrelevant.
